详解VPN虚拟网卡安装全流程,从原理到实战配置指南

hyde1011 2 2026-04-17 08:09:37

在当今远程办公和跨地域网络协作日益普及的背景下,虚拟专用网络(VPN)已成为企业和个人用户保障数据安全、突破地理限制的重要工具,而“虚拟网卡”作为实现VPN功能的核心组件之一,其正确安装与配置直接决定了整个连接是否稳定、安全且高效,本文将从原理出发,系统讲解如何成功安装并配置VPN虚拟网卡,帮助网络工程师或普通用户快速掌握这一关键技能。

理解什么是VPN虚拟网卡至关重要,它本质上是一种由操作系统识别的虚拟网络接口,用于模拟物理网卡的行为,使计算机能够通过加密隧道与远程服务器通信,当用户启动一个基于IPSec或OpenVPN协议的客户端时,系统会自动创建一个虚拟网卡(例如Windows下的“TAP-Windows Adapter V9”或Linux中的“tun0”),该网卡负责封装和解封数据包,实现端到端的安全传输。

接下来是安装步骤,以Windows系统为例,若使用OpenVPN客户端,通常安装程序会自带驱动安装向导,用户只需下载官方版本的OpenVPN软件(如OpenVPN Connect或Community版),运行安装文件后,系统会提示是否允许更改设备驱动——此时应选择“是”,让系统自动加载虚拟网卡驱动,安装完成后,在“网络连接”面板中可以看到新增的“TAP-Windows Adapter”设备,状态为“已启用”。

如果安装失败或未检测到虚拟网卡,常见原因包括:1)驱动未正确加载,需手动更新或重新安装;2)系统权限不足,建议以管理员身份运行安装程序;3)防病毒软件拦截了驱动签名,可临时关闭杀毒软件或添加信任白名单,某些企业级VPN(如Cisco AnyConnect)可能需要单独安装“AnyConnect Secure Mobility Client”,其内置的虚拟网卡驱动通常更稳定,但依赖特定的认证机制。

对于Linux用户,情况略有不同,多数Linux发行版默认支持OpenVPN,并通过命令行工具openvpn --dev tun0即可激活虚拟接口,若出现找不到设备的情况,可能是内核模块未加载,可通过执行modprobe tun来手动加载模块,确保防火墙规则允许TUN/TAP接口通信(iptables或ufw配置中需放行相关流量)。

验证虚拟网卡是否正常工作非常重要,可以使用ipconfig /all(Windows)或ifconfig -a(Linux)查看接口状态,确认IP地址分配是否成功(如10.x.x.x或172.x.x.x段),接着用ping命令测试到远程服务器的连通性,再通过访问一个公开IP查询网站(如ipinfo.io)确认公网IP是否已被替换为VPN服务器IP,若一切正常,则说明虚拟网卡已成功建立加密通道。

安装VPN虚拟网卡看似简单,实则涉及驱动管理、权限控制、网络配置等多个技术环节,掌握其底层原理和排查方法,不仅有助于解决日常问题,还能提升整体网络安全防护能力,无论是部署企业级远程访问方案,还是搭建个人隐私保护环境,虚拟网卡都是不可或缺的一环,建议网络工程师熟练掌握此流程,并结合实际场景进行优化与测试,方能在复杂网络环境中游刃有余。

详解VPN虚拟网卡安装全流程,从原理到实战配置指南

上一篇:Eve Online 欧服玩家如何通过合法方式优化网络连接体验—网络工程师视角解析
下一篇:易语言实现VPN连接功能的技术解析与实践指南
相关文章
返回顶部小火箭